Updated through online information from James R. Stettner. -- Blessed Sacrament Chapel is a side transept chapel. The organ is in an elevated chamber at the rear of the chapel. It is entirely chambered with no visible pipes. The console sits directly beneath the grille front with the organist facing forward; the third manual plays selected stops from the Gallery Organ. The Blessed Sacrament Chapel organ can also be played from the gallery console.
